数据库与数据表是什么关系

worktile 其他 4

回复

共3条回复 我来回复
  • worktile的头像
    worktile
    Worktile官方账号
    评论

    数据库与数据表是数据库管理系统中两个重要的概念。它们之间存在一种层次关系,可以简单理解为数据库是一个容器,而数据表则是该容器中的一个组织方式。

    1. 数据库是一个存储和管理数据的集合。它是一个有组织的数据集合,可以包含多个数据表、视图、存储过程等对象。数据库可以理解为一个文件夹,用于存放和管理相关的数据。

    2. 数据表是数据库中的一个对象,它是数据的组织形式。一个数据库可以包含多个数据表,每个数据表都有自己的名称和结构。数据表由多个列和行组成,列定义了表中的字段,行则是具体的数据记录。

    3. 数据库可以包含多个数据表,这些数据表之间可以存在关联关系。通过在不同的数据表之间建立关系,可以实现数据的关联查询和数据的一致性维护。

    4. 数据库提供了对数据表的管理和操作功能。通过数据库管理系统,可以对数据表进行创建、修改、删除等操作。可以通过SQL语句对数据表进行查询、插入、更新、删除等操作。

    5. 数据表是数据库中存储数据的最基本单位。通过数据表,可以将数据按照一定的结构和规则进行组织和管理。数据表可以通过主键和外键等约束来保证数据的完整性和一致性。

    总结来说,数据库是一个存储和管理数据的集合,而数据表是其中的一个组织形式。数据库可以包含多个数据表,通过在数据表之间建立关系,可以实现数据的关联查询和数据的一致性维护。数据表是数据库中存储数据的最基本单位,通过数据表可以对数据进行组织、管理和操作。

    1年前 0条评论
  • fiy的头像
    fiy
    Worktile&PingCode市场小伙伴
    评论

    数据库与数据表是数据库管理系统中两个重要的概念。数据库是一个存储和管理数据的集合,可以看作是一个仓库,用于存放各种数据。而数据表则是数据库中的一个组织形式,是数据库中的一个二维表格,用于存储具有相同数据结构的数据。

    具体来说,数据库是一个包含多个数据表的集合,每个数据表都有自己的名称,并且包含若干个字段和记录。字段定义了数据表中存储的数据的类型和属性,例如姓名、年龄、性别等。记录则是数据表中的每一行,每一行都包含了对应字段的具体数值。

    数据库和数据表之间的关系可以用类比的方式理解。数据库就像一个大型的文件夹,里面可以有多个文件夹;而数据表则是文件夹中的一个个文件,每个文件都有自己的名称和内容。

    数据库和数据表之间的关系是一对多的关系。一个数据库可以包含多个数据表,而一个数据表只能属于一个数据库。通过这种一对多的关系,可以实现对数据的组织、存储和管理。

    总结来说,数据库和数据表是数据库管理系统中两个重要的概念。数据库是一个存储和管理数据的集合,数据表是数据库中的一个组织形式,用于存储具有相同数据结构的数据。数据库和数据表之间是一对多的关系,一个数据库可以包含多个数据表。

    1年前 0条评论
  • 不及物动词的头像
    不及物动词
    这个人很懒,什么都没有留下~
    评论

    数据库(Database)是一个存储和管理数据的仓库,它是指一组相关数据的集合,可以被组织、存储和访问。数据库中的数据以一种结构化的方式存储,以便于管理和检索。

    数据表(Table)是数据库中的一种数据结构,它用于存储数据。每个数据表都由一系列的行(Rows)和列(Columns)组成。行表示表中的记录,列表示表中的字段。通过在表中插入、更新和删除行,可以对数据进行操作。

    数据库和数据表的关系可以类比于文件夹和文件的关系。数据库就像一个文件夹,用于存储和管理不同的数据表(文件)。每个数据表都有自己的结构和内容,类似于文件中的数据。数据库可以包含多个数据表,每个数据表都有一个唯一的名称,用于在数据库中进行区分和访问。

    下面将详细介绍数据库和数据表的关系。

    数据库与数据表的关系

    数据库是一个逻辑上的概念,它是一个独立的实体,可以包含多个数据表。数据库可以通过数据库管理系统(Database Management System,简称DBMS)进行管理和操作。

    数据表是数据库中的一个组成部分,它是数据库的一个实体,用于存储和组织数据。每个数据表都有一个唯一的名称,用于在数据库中进行标识和访问。数据表由多个列组成,每个列都有一个名称和数据类型,用于存储不同类型的数据。

    一个数据库可以包含多个数据表,每个数据表都是独立的,有自己的结构和内容。数据表之间可以通过关系进行连接和关联,从而实现复杂的数据查询和操作。

    数据库的操作

    数据库可以进行多种操作,包括创建、修改和删除数据库,以及对数据库中的数据表进行增删改查等操作。

    创建数据库

    在数据库管理系统中,可以使用SQL语句来创建数据库。例如,在MySQL数据库中,可以使用以下语句来创建一个名为"mydatabase"的数据库:

    CREATE DATABASE mydatabase;
    

    修改数据库

    数据库可以进行修改,例如修改数据库的名称或者修改数据库的配置参数。具体的修改方式取决于所使用的数据库管理系统。

    删除数据库

    如果不再需要某个数据库,可以通过SQL语句或者数据库管理系统提供的工具来删除数据库。例如,在MySQL数据库中,可以使用以下语句来删除名为"mydatabase"的数据库:

    DROP DATABASE mydatabase;
    

    删除数据库将删除数据库中的所有数据表和数据,因此在执行删除操作之前,需要谨慎考虑。

    数据表的操作

    对数据表的操作包括创建、修改和删除数据表,以及对数据表中的数据进行增删改查等操作。

    创建数据表

    在数据库中创建数据表需要定义数据表的结构,即列的名称和数据类型。可以使用SQL语句来创建数据表。例如,在MySQL数据库中,可以使用以下语句来创建一个名为"students"的数据表:

    CREATE TABLE students (
      id INT PRIMARY KEY,
      name VARCHAR(50),
      age INT
    );
    

    上述语句创建了一个名为"students"的数据表,该数据表包含三个列,分别为"id"、"name"和"age",它们分别表示学生的ID、姓名和年龄。

    修改数据表

    数据表可以进行修改,例如修改数据表的名称、添加新的列或者修改列的定义等。具体的修改方式取决于所使用的数据库管理系统。

    删除数据表

    如果不再需要某个数据表,可以使用SQL语句或者数据库管理系统提供的工具来删除数据表。例如,在MySQL数据库中,可以使用以下语句来删除名为"students"的数据表:

    DROP TABLE students;
    

    删除数据表将删除数据表中的所有数据和结构,因此在执行删除操作之前,需要谨慎考虑。

    数据的增删改查

    对数据表中的数据进行增删改查是数据库的核心操作之一。可以使用SQL语句来执行这些操作。以下是一些常用的SQL语句示例:

    • 插入数据:
    INSERT INTO students (id, name, age) VALUES (1, 'Alice', 20);
    

    上述语句向"students"数据表插入一条新的记录,包含ID为1、姓名为"Alice"、年龄为20的学生信息。

    • 更新数据:
    UPDATE students SET age = 21 WHERE id = 1;
    

    上述语句将"students"数据表中ID为1的学生的年龄更新为21。

    • 删除数据:
    DELETE FROM students WHERE id = 1;
    

    上述语句从"students"数据表中删除ID为1的学生记录。

    • 查询数据:
    SELECT * FROM students;
    

    上述语句从"students"数据表中查询所有学生的信息。

    以上是对数据库和数据表的基本操作进行了简要介绍,实际使用中还可以进行更复杂的操作,如数据表之间的连接查询、数据表的索引和约束等。数据库和数据表是密切相关的,数据库提供了一个存储和管理数据的环境,而数据表则是组织和存储具体数据的实体。通过合理的设计和使用,可以高效地管理和操作数据。

    1年前 0条评论
注册PingCode 在线客服
站长微信
站长微信
电话联系

400-800-1024

工作日9:30-21:00在线

分享本页
返回顶部